#103869, "Stupid horn switches."


          

These things suck. Granted, I honk a LOT, but still, the foam padding around the horns is like broken up, and the switches won't trigger the horn properly. Also, the foam around the wheel is detached from the metal ring. My thoughts are to replace it with a 3g wheel (possible too big, but clearly possible), get an aftermarket wheel (really not looking forward to a four point if that's what happens), or replacement with another 2g wheel. Like I pointed out, I'd rather retain the factory airbag. Any other suggestions? Does anyone else have this problem? God, why couldn't mitsubishi have made the horn pad normal......?
